How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 02203?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| 02203 Studio Apartments | $2,886 | $874 | $12,781 |
| 02203 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,573 | $1,228 | $25,162 |
| 02203 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,366 | $2,025 | $28,280 |
| 02203 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,250 | $1,100 | $36,079 |
| 02203 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,805 | $1,531 | $18,070 |
| 02203 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,943 | $3,795 | $10,800 |
| 02203 6 Bedroom Apartments | $8,673 | $1,200 | $11,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 02203 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 02203?
There are currently 1,573 Studio Apartments in 02203 with rent ranges from $874 to $12,781 with an average price of $2,886.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 02203 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 02203 ranges from $1,228 to $25,162 with an average monthly rent of $3,573.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 02203 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 02203 range from $2,025 to $28,280.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,366.
How expensive are 02203 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 921 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 02203 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,100 to $36,079 - averaging $5,250 for the location.
